The Patient Support Specialist helps ensure patients receiving specialty or infusion therapies experience smooth, uninterrupted care. By coordinating refills, documentation, and authorizations, this role supports patients while enabling pharmacists and clinicians to focus on safe, effective treatment delivery. Responsibilities

  • Support ongoing patient care by coordinating prescription refill outreach and follow‑up
  • Gather required documentation from patients and provider offices to support therapy continuation
  • Submit insurance re‑authorizations and prior authorizations as needed
  • Communicate professionally with patients and providers while complying with all state pharmacy regulations and HIPAA requirements
  • Ensure clinical compliance by asking required screening questions and escalating concerns appropriately to a pharmacist
  • Serve as a point of contact for provider offices and help maintain strong referral relationships
  • Collaborate with pharmacy operations teams to support daily workflow needs
  • Assist with processing e‑scripts, faxes, refills, labels, and delivery coordination as permitted under pharmacist supervision
  • Maintain accurate patient, insurance, and referral documentation in designated systems
  • Identify opportunities to improve patient support processes while maintaining high standards of accuracy and service
